Analysis

In 2023, land-use change — emissions share in Nicaragua stood at 52.83 %. That is the lowest value across all 34 years on record.

Compared with earlier readings it is down 4.2% on the previous year and down 18.4% over ten years.

Over the whole period, land-use change — emissions share in Nicaragua peaked at 90.46 % in 1991 and was at its lowest, 52.83 %, in 2023.

Nicaragua ranks 35th of 209 countries on this measure, in the top quarter.

The long-run direction has been consistently falling across the 34 years of available data.

The FAOSTAT domain on Emissions indicators disseminates indicators on sectoral shares of total national greenhouse gas (GHG) emissions as well as three indicators of emissions intensity: per capita emissions; emissions per value of agricultural production; and emissions per area of agricultural land.
